The Mechanics of 7 Steps To Swap Out Your Georgia Registered Agent's Id

The process of 7 Steps To Swap Out Your Georgia Registered Agent's Id typically involves the following steps:

  • Verify the current registered agent's information to ensure accuracy.
  • Determine the reasons for updating the registered agent's id, whether it's due to a change in address, ownership, or another reason.
  • Obtain the necessary documentation to support the update, such as a new address or ownership transfer documents.
  • File the necessary paperwork with the Georgia Secretary of State's office, either online or by mail.
  • Pay the required filing fee to complete the process.
  • Review and verify the updated registered agent's id to ensure accuracy.
  • Notify relevant parties, such as the IRS and other government agencies, of the updated contact information.
